Belle Prompts A.L. To Mull Rules Changes
The American League is considering making some All-Star Game events mandatory for players after Albert Belle skipped a workout and wouldn’t appear in a team photo this year in Cleveland.
The league is looking into rule changes that would allow them to take disciplinary action against players who don’t show up for some All-Star Game events. The discussions also were prompted by Belle’s actions that included missing batting practice, as well as turning down an opportunity to start in left field.
Any rule change has to be approved by the Major League Baseball Players Association. If baseball does, the players union said it won’t allow any changes - as long as they’re being made because of Belle.
